JP6366811B2 - 検査装置、検査方法、及び、プログラム - Google Patents
検査装置、検査方法、及び、プログラム Download PDFInfo
- Publication number
- JP6366811B2 JP6366811B2 JP2017501572A JP2017501572A JP6366811B2 JP 6366811 B2 JP6366811 B2 JP 6366811B2 JP 2017501572 A JP2017501572 A JP 2017501572A JP 2017501572 A JP2017501572 A JP 2017501572A JP 6366811 B2 JP6366811 B2 JP 6366811B2
- Authority
- JP
- Japan
- Prior art keywords
- inspection
- communication
- test
- test data
- configuration information
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related
Links
Images
Classifications
-
- H—ELECTRICITY
- H04—ELECTRIC COMMUNICATION TECHNIQUE
- H04L—T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
- H04L69/00—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ass
- H04L69/40—Network arrangements, protocols or services independent of the application payload and not provided for in the other groups of this subclass for recovering from a failure of a protocol instance or entity, e.g. service redundancy protocols, protocol state redundancy or protocol service redirection
Landscapes
- Engineering & Computer Science (AREA)
- Computer Security & Cryptography (AREA)
- Computer Networks & Wireless Communication (AREA)
- Signal Processing (AREA)
- Maintenance And Management Of Digital Transmission (AREA)
- Testing And Monitoring For Control Systems (AREA)
Description
システムの動作を動作モデルを用いて検査する検査装置であって
通信可能な実際の機器を検出し、検出した当該実際の機器と前記動作モデルとの組み合わせを規定する試験構成情報を生成する構成情報生成部と、
生成された前記試験構成情報と、予め規定された通信シーケンスとに基づいて、試験データを生成する生成部と、
生成された前記試験データに従って、前記動作モデル及び前記実際の機器に対する検査を実行する検査実行部と、を備え、
前記生成部は、前記動作モデルだけを用いて検査する際の通信シーケンスを規定したモデル検査用ソースコードと、前記試験構成情報とに基づいて、前記実際の機器を含んだシステムを検査するための試験データを生成し、
前記検査実行部は、前記試験データに規定された通信シーケンスに応じて、通信処理を行う検査を実行する。
上記の実施形態では、ユーザが入力部11から、図2に示すような試験構成情報111を入力する場合について説明したが、このような試験構成情報111を自動的に生成するようにしてもよい。以下、図8を参照して、試験構成情報111を自動的に生成することを特徴とする設備機器試験支援システム3について、簡単に説明する。
Claims (5)
- システムの動作を動作モデルを用いて検査する検査装置であって、
通信可能な実際の機器を検出し、検出した当該実際の機器と前記動作モデルとの組み合わせを規定する試験構成情報を生成する構成情報生成部と、
生成された前記試験構成情報と、予め規定された通信シーケンスとに基づいて、試験データを生成する生成部と、
生成された前記試験データに従って、前記動作モデル及び前記実際の機器に対する検査を実行する検査実行部と、を備え、
前記生成部は、前記動作モデルだけを用いて検査する際の通信シーケンスを規定したモデル検査用ソースコードと、前記試験構成情報とに基づいて、前記実際の機器を含んだシステムを検査するための試験データを生成し、
前記検査実行部は、前記試験データに規定された通信シーケンスに応じて、通信処理を行う検査を実行する、
検査装置。 - 前記検査実行部は、前記試験データに規定された通信シーケンスにおける通信元及び通信先の何れかに前記実際の機器が含まれる場合に、前記実際の機器が接続された通信部を用いて検査を実行する、
請求項1に記載の検査装置。 - 前記生成部は、前記モデル検査用ソースコードに規定された通信シーケンスにおける通信元及び通信先の情報を、前記試験構成情報に従って前記実際の機器の情報に置き換えた前記試験データを生成する、
請求項1又は2に記載の検査装置。 - システムの動作を動作モデルを用いて検査する検査方法であって、
通信可能な実際の機器を検出し、検出した当該実際の機器と前記動作モデルとの組み合わせを規定する試験構成情報を生成する構成情報生成ステップと、
生成された前記試験構成情報と、予め規定された通信シーケンスとに基づいて、試験データを生成する生成ステップと、
生成された前記試験データに従って、前記動作モデル及び前記実際の機器に対する検査を実行する検査実行ステップと、を備え、
前記生成ステップでは、前記動作モデルだけを用いて検査する際の通信シーケンスを規定したモデル検査用ソースコードと、前記試験構成情報とに基づいて、前記実際の機器を含んだシステムを検査するための試験データを生成し、
前記検査実行ステップでは、前記試験データに規定された通信シーケンスに応じて、通信処理を行う検査を実行する、
検査方法。 - システムの動作を動作モデルを用いて検査するコンピュータを、
通信可能な実際の機器を検出し、検出した当該実際の機器と前記動作モデルとの組み合わせを規定する試験構成情報を生成する構成情報生成部、
生成された前記試験構成情報と、予め規定された通信シーケンスとに基づいて、試験データを生成する生成部、
生成された前記試験データに従って、前記動作モデル及び前記実際の機器に対する検査を実行する検査実行部、として機能させ、
前記生成部は、前記動作モデルだけを用いて検査する際の通信シーケンスを規定したモデル検査用ソースコードと、前記試験構成情報とに基づいて、前記実際の機器を含んだシステムを検査するための試験データを生成し、
前記検査実行部は、前記試験データに規定された通信シーケンスに応じて、通信処理を行う検査を実行する、
ように機能させるプログラム。
Applications Claiming Priority (1)
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| PCT/JP2015/055027 WO2016135821A1 (ja) | 2015-02-23 | 2015-02-23 | 検査装置、検査方法、及び、プログラム |
Publications (2)
| Publication Number | Publication Date |
|---|---|
| JPWO2016135821A1 JPWO2016135821A1 (ja) | 2017-08-31 |
| JP6366811B2 true JP6366811B2 (ja) | 2018-08-01 |
Family
ID=56788066
Family Applications (1)
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| JP2017501572A Expired - Fee Related JP6366811B2 (ja) | 2015-02-23 | 2015-02-23 | 検査装置、検査方法、及び、プログラム |
Country Status (2)
| Country | Link |
|---|---|
| JP (1) | JP6366811B2 (ja) |
| WO (1) | WO2016135821A1 (ja) |
Families Citing this family (2)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| WO2018158939A1 (ja) * | 2017-03-03 | 2018-09-07 | 三菱電機株式会社 | 通信試験装置、通信試験方法及びプログラム |
| WO2022176266A1 (ja) * | 2021-02-16 | 2022-08-25 | 三菱電機株式会社 | 制御システムに含まれるネットワークの通信帯域を最適化する方法、装置、プログラム、および制御システム |
Family Cites Families (7)
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| JPH04107036A (ja) * | 1990-08-27 | 1992-04-08 | Matsushita Electric Ind Co Ltd | 通信プロトコル適合性検査装置 |
| JPH07230391A (ja) * | 1994-02-17 | 1995-08-29 | Hitachi Ltd | 情報処理装置の検証装置 |
| JPH1042044A (ja) * | 1996-07-26 | 1998-02-13 | Nippon Telegr & Teleph Corp <Ntt> | 呼処理対向シミュレーション方法とその装置 |
| JP2000330970A (ja) * | 1999-05-18 | 2000-11-30 | Mitsubishi Electric Corp | シミュレーション装置及びシミュレーション方法 |
| US8069021B2 (en) * | 2007-09-28 | 2011-11-29 | Rockwell Automation Technologies, Inc. | Distributed simulation and synchronization |
| JP4834816B2 (ja) * | 2008-05-22 | 2011-12-14 | 株式会社デンソーウェーブ | シミュレーション装置 |
| JP5901505B2 (ja) * | 2012-12-11 | 2016-04-13 | 三菱電機株式会社 | テストケース生成システム |
-
2015
- 2015-02-23 WO PCT/JP2015/055027 patent/WO2016135821A1/ja not_active Ceased
- 2015-02-23 JP JP2017501572A patent/JP6366811B2/ja not_active Expired - Fee Related
Also Published As
| Publication number | Publication date |
|---|---|
| JPWO2016135821A1 (ja) | 2017-08-31 |
| WO2016135821A1 (ja) | 2016-09-01 |
Similar Documents
| Publication | Publication Date | Title |
|---|---|---|
| US10108763B2 (en) | Method and simulation arrangement for simulating an automated industrial plant | |
| CN107656872B (zh) | 软件测试方法、装置、设备和计算机存储介质 | |
| CN110674047B (zh) | 软件测试方法、装置及电子设备 | |
| CN109643092A (zh) | 用于威胁影响确定的系统和方法 | |
| KR102899630B1 (ko) | 딥 러닝 프레임워크에 기반하여 딥 러닝 모델을 생성 및 응용하는 방법 및 장치 | |
| JP5996125B2 (ja) | システム構築支援装置 | |
| EP3734379A1 (en) | Method and system for generating control programs in a cloud computing environment | |
| CN111736951A (zh) | 自动驾驶的仿真方法、计算机设备、及存储介质 | |
| JP6366811B2 (ja) | 検査装置、検査方法、及び、プログラム | |
| JP2016062136A (ja) | 試験装置及び試験プログラム | |
| JP2008165399A (ja) | シミュレーションデータ作成支援装置 | |
| Arzenšek et al. | Criteria for selecting mobile application testing tools | |
| US10503854B1 (en) | Method and system for generating validation tests | |
| JP6620653B2 (ja) | プラント監視制御システム用エミュレータ | |
| CN117389857A (zh) | 用于广义被测系统(SuT)的通用仿真测试 | |
| WO2020044517A1 (ja) | バリデーション装置、バリデーション方法およびバリデーションプログラム | |
| JP2019179284A (ja) | シミュレーションシステム、及びシミュレーションプログラム | |
| JP2006163657A (ja) | プレイバックシミュレータ装置 | |
| JP2024147354A (ja) | テスト支援装置、テスト支援方法、及びプログラム | |
| KR102338616B1 (ko) | 재난 확산 예측 모델을 검증하기 위한 전자 장치 | |
| JP2018067057A (ja) | 制御プログラムの検証装置及びプログラム | |
| JP6771664B2 (ja) | 試験装置、試験システム、試験方法、および、プログラム | |
| KR20240171551A (ko) | 디지털 트윈 기반의 제조 시스템 검증 방법, 그리고 이를 구현하기 위한 장치 | |
| JP2025185332A (ja) | テスト支援システム、テスト支援方法、及びプログラム | |
| JP2008165324A (ja) | プログラム作成支援装置 |
Legal Events
| Date | Code | Title | Description |
|---|---|---|---|
| A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20170501 |
|
| A621 | Written request for application examination |
Free format text: JAPANESE INTERMEDIATE CODE: A621 Effective date: 20170501 |
|
| A131 | Notification of reasons for refusal |
Free format text: JAPANESE INTERMEDIATE CODE: A131 Effective date: 20180109 |
|
| A521 | Request for written amendment filed |
Free format text: JAPANESE INTERMEDIATE CODE: A523 Effective date: 20180223 |
|
| TRDD | Decision of grant or rejection written | ||
| A01 | Written decision to grant a patent or to grant a registration (utility model) |
Free format text: JAPANESE INTERMEDIATE CODE: A01 Effective date: 20180605 |
|
| A61 | First payment of annual fees (during grant procedure) |
Free format text: JAPANESE INTERMEDIATE CODE: A61 Effective date: 20180703 |
|
| R150 | Certificate of patent or registration of utility model |
Ref document number: 6366811 Country of ref document: JP Free format text: JAPANESE INTERMEDIATE CODE: R150 |
|
| R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
| R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
| R250 | Receipt of annual fees |
Free format text: JAPANESE INTERMEDIATE CODE: R250 |
|
| LAPS | Cancellation because of no payment of annual fees |